Flume: 'I loved beating One Direction to No.1'

Electro star reveals how he celebrated chart success with debut album

Australian electro star Flume has revealed how he celebrated beating One Direction to the top of the iTunes chart in his homeland.

Speaking to Gigwise ahead of his London gig at XOYO this week, the 21-year-old star who has made waves with his singles 'Sleepless' and current Chet Faker collaboration 'Left Alone', told of us of his amazement when his self-titled debut beat the X Factor boyband's Take Me Home to the top of the charts.

"It was never really a possibility! We knew the record was coming out on the same day as the One Direction record but it wasn't a thing. It couldn't happen," he told us after soundchecking for his sold out show. "When it did happen it was like 'holy f*ck'!"

"I sat in my room and celebrated with a a Makers Mark on the rocks."

Flume's self-titled debut album is released in the UK on 18 February, 2013.
